Common Drone Frequencies

Radio Control (RC) Frequencies

The most common RC frequencies used by drones are 2.4GHz and 5.8GHz. The 2.4GHz frequency is widely used for drone control due to its long range and penetration capabilities. However, it can be prone to interference from other devices. The 5.8GHz frequency, on the other hand, offers a shorter range but is less susceptible to interference.

    • 2.4GHz: Long range, widely used, but prone to interference
    • 5.8GHz: Shorter range, less interference, but requires line-of-sight

GPS Frequencies

Drones use GPS frequencies, such as L1, L2, and L5, for navigation and positioning. These frequencies enable drones to determine their location and altitude accurately. GPS frequencies are essential for drone navigation, especially in applications that require precise positioning, such as surveying and mapping.

Other Frequencies Used by Drones

Drones also use Wi-Fi frequencies, such as 2.4GHz and 5GHz, for data transmission and communication. These frequencies enable drones to transmit video feed, telemetry data, and other information to their controllers or ground stations.

Drone Frequency Regulations

Overview of Drone Frequency Regulations

Drone frequency regulations vary by country, but most regulatory bodies, such as the Federal Communications Commission (FCC) in the US, require drone operators to comply with specific frequency usage guidelines. These regulations aim to prevent interference with other devices and ensure safe drone operation.

How to Ensure Compliance with Drone Frequency Regulations

To ensure compliance with drone frequency regulations, drone operators should:

  • Check their drone’s manual or manufacturer’s website for frequency information
  • Verify that their drone’s frequency is compliant with local regulations
  • Use frequency hopping or spread spectrum techniques to minimize interference
